Matmen Win Two,
Deerfield Next Foe

So far the Maine West grapplers have fared well in the first three wrestling matches of the year against Prospect, November 24; Oak Park, December 3; and Morton West, December 4.

The varsity has won two and lost one. They upset Prospect and Morton West and lost to Oak Park. The junior varsity has won one and lost two. The sophomores beat Morton West and Prospect while losing to Oak Park. The freshmen are also two and one.

The matmen have proven to be very good competition against their opponents.
The freshmen have shown great strength by creaming Prospect and Morton West and losing by only six points to Oak Park.

Although the grapplers are facing a tough team today, they think they will beat them. In this Friday's meet they will be facing Deerfield in the B-wing gymnasium at 6:30 p.m.

The coaches are expecting a rough match, but are also hoping for a win.

In the last three matches against Deerfield, Maine West's grapplers have lost to the Deerfield matmen. This Friday they are hoping for a change in their previous record.
